Zucarfil (Carfilzomib Injection 60 mg) β Product Description Zucarfil contains Carfilzomib 60 mg, a targeted anti-cancer medicine used for the treatment of relapsed or refractory multiple myeloma (RRMM). It belongs to the proteasome inhibitor class of medicines and works by irreversibly blocking the 20S proteasome, causing the accumulation of damaged proteins within cancer cells. This leads to cellular stress and programmed cancer cell death (apoptosis), helping slow disease progression. Zucarfil is supplied as a lyophilized powder for intravenous (IV) infusion and is administered by qualified healthcare professionals. It is commonly used in combination with medicines such as dexamethasone, lenalidomide, or daratumumab, depending on the patient's treatment regimen and clinical condition.
